Position Summary:

The Sterile Supply Technician provides a continuous flow of sterile/reusable supplies, equipment and surgical instrumentation which require centralized collection, disinfection, inspection, assembly, preparation, sterilization and monitoring to hospital areas. Provides these services by knowledge and implementation of regulatory guidelines and designated policies and procedures. Is required to interact with all levels of personnel in a professional and cordial manner.

Education/Work Experience:

1. High school diploma or equivalent and a minimum of one (1) year experience in Sterile Supply required.
2. To effectively perform all duties related to this position, orientation can vary from three (3) months to six (6) months depending on prior experience and an understanding of the basic principles of asepsis.

Licensure/Certification:

1. A national or state certification from the International Association of Healthcare Central Service Material Management - IAHCSMM for Sterile Processing Technicians (CRCST) required.
2. Current SPD Technicians are expected to pass exam and show evidence of CRCST certification to HR and SPD Manager.

Knowledge/Skills:

1. Thorough knowledge of Operating Room instrumentation, tray preparation and equipment peferred.
2. Excellent interpersonal skills for effective communication with other hospital department employees are necessary due to the service nature of the department.
3. Ability to readily adapt to changing work flow and to follow verbal instructions in an accurate and timely manner.
4. Ability to work independently on tasks using written instructions and to write documentation data clearly and completely.
